What was Jose Feliciano thinking?

Page 2 staff

What the heck was singer Jose Feliciano thinking when he performed the national anthem at Pro Player Stadium before Game 5 of the NLCS? (It was Feliciano's first postseason national-anthem performance since he was loudly booed for his rendition of the Star Spangled Banner at Tiger Stadium 35 years ago during the 1968 World Series.)
